Dan Murphy's Wine Panel
Australia's premier retail wine assessment panel

Vintage 2018
92 points
There's obvious richness on the nose as you are greeted by tangy, ripe aromas of 1st grade stonefruit and passionfruit. The wine is delightfully textural, providing impressive presence, and is freshened perfectly with citrus crispness on the finish. This is a "savvy" which should impress even the most fussy drinker.
James Halliday
Australian wine writer, critic and winemaker

Vintage 2018
91 points
From two vineyards at 400m. Gentle tropical fruits have a garland of green pea and cut grass to add complexity to a well balanced wine with a notably crisp, dry finish. Value+.
